Monastery Road is in Southampton and in Southampton district. SO18 4HT is located in the Bitterne Park elect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Southampton, Itchen. This postcode has been in use since 1994-12-01.

Safety

Is Monastery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Monastery Road was 64.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 23.2% lower than the Bitterne Park average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Monastery Road has the 30th lowest crime rate of 71 local areas in Bitterne Park and the 270th lowest crime rate of 724 local areas in Southampton .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 25.6 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-72.9%.
